Output 80d9960bdf8113f5740ab42b95093620a03c06d228d0329b5b909e766ec666d8:1

value
6318459
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a7d209a09dc6c438c35092a4395af86b2d8f6357 OP_EQUALVERIFY OP_CHECKSIG
address
1GJMThrp9uaMrudTcV4vRN4Li3ZekvrLDA
transaction
80d9960bdf8113f5740ab42b95093620a03c06d228d0329b5b909e766ec666d8
spent
true